A screen similar to the award-winning Raymarine Dragonfly sonar can be transferred to multifunction displays using the CP100, even without a sonar module. Combined with the intuitive LightHouse user interface, the CP100 can be connected to A, c, e, and gS series, as well as Axiom series multifunction displays.

  • Photorealistic images of underwater structures with CHIRP DownVision™ technology
  • DownVision™ performance to depths of up to 183m
  • Dual-channel CHIRP sonar: With CHIRP DownVision™, you can simultaneously see high-resolution images of seabed structure and target fish via the sonar channel.
  • Connect the CP100 to the latest Raymarine multifunction displays. From the compact A-Series to the gS-Series, the CP100 offers underwater imagery up to 1280 x 800 pixels. 


Underwater images and amazing CHIRP technology

Thanks to the CP100 sonar module's network connection, CHIRP DownVision™ technology is now available on your Raymarine multifunction display. DownVision™ technology offers photorealistic underwater images, presenting incredibly detailed images of seabed structure while simultaneously displaying target fish.

Unlike conventional sonar modules, the CP100 uses CHIRP technology and transmits a wider range, resulting in high-resolution, photorealistic images.

Specifications

Compatible a-series, e-series, c-series, gS-series, Axiom series and Buster Q
Sonar type Chirp
Nimipinge 12/24V DC systems
Voltage range 10.2–32 V DC
Average energy consumption 3 watts
Operating temperature 0°C to +55°C
Storage temperature -30°C to +70°C
Standard water protection IPX6 and IPX7
Connection Cable (tension cable), transmitter (9-pin connector) and Raynet network connection
Sender info Maximum DownVision depth – 600 feet (approx. 180 m), standard – 600 feet (approx. 180 m)
